This so bizarre that I must report it: The middle finger of Galileo's right hand is in the Museo di Storia della Scienza in Florence, Italy. Yes. You read that correctly. "The finger was detached from Galileo's body on March 12, 1737, when his remains were transferred to the main body of the church of Santa Croce, Florence." In the book, Galileo's Finger by Peter Atkins. Imagine that, the poet of the heavens, even after death, still giving the finger to those who sought to condemn him and the truths of the universe.
